CMAX Ceramic fiber blanket
ceramic fire-resistant fiber blanket is a kind of continuous cotton tiled fiber blanket made by pure material melted in 2300 degrees of high temperature upon tossing and needling, which has high tensile strength, sound capability against chemical erosion and is smooth in surface. The fiber blanket is free from organic adhesive.
polycrystal fiber blanket is a kind of continuous cotton tiled fiber blanket made by chemical glue with more than 70% of alumina in content, which has very high thermal-resistant performance, tensile strength, sound capability against chemical erosion and is smooth in surface. Product Description
Ceramic fiber blanket
Ceramic fiber fiber blanket has excellent processing strength, can be processed into any shape. Ceramic fiber fiber blanket has various kinds of unit weight and specification, extreme high processing or construction strength, sound performance against high temperature, which can meet the requirements of various insulation applications between hot surfaces and cold surfaces in different kilns and furnaces.
Typical Applications
Kiln liner, boiler heat insulation, temperature control in heat treatment, top heat insulation for glass kiln
Furnace door sealing, inner flue liner, piping heat insulation, heat insulation parts inside transportation equipment
Fire-resistant home appliance heat sealing washer. Heat insulator for slowly stress releaing in heat treatment for outdoor welding seam
High temperature filtering media, heat insulation in nuclear power, heat insulation in vapor and thermal turbine.
Main performance | blanket | zirconic blanket | polycrystal blanket | |
Classified temperature | °C | 1260 | 1400 | 1600 |
Capacity (normal) | Kg/m³ | 64, 96, 128, 160 | 64,96, 128, 160 | 100,130 |
Unit weight | 128 Kg/m³ | 128 Kg/m³ | 130 Kg/m³ | |
In average temperature below | ||||
600°C | 0.12 | 0.12 | 0.1 | |
800°C | 0.16 | 0.16 | 0.15 | |
1000°C | 0.23 | 0.23 | 0.21 | |
Chemical composition | ||||
Al2O3 | % | 44 | 35 | 72 |
SiO2 | % | 56 | 50 | 28 |
ZrO2 | % | - | 15 | |
